Top Stocks Set to Thrive Amid Lower Interest Rate Environment
Understanding the Impact of Lower Interest Rates on Stocks
Recent trends show that lower interest rates don't necessarily translate to reduced returns for the stock market. In fact, certain industries are positioned to thrive in this environment. With the recent adjustments in monetary policy, now is an ideal time for investors to explore stocks that show potential for growth.
Interest rates play a significant role in the risk and return landscape of financial markets. Normally, when bond yields rise, investors steer clear of riskier assets such as stocks, favoring bonds instead. However, as the Federal Reserve lowers interest rates, the dynamics shift. This change prompts the movement of new capital into various market sectors.
Many sectors, particularly those burdened with higher debt loads, stand to gain from lower interest expenses, leading to improved earnings. Sectors like consumer discretionary and real estate come to the forefront as potential areas for higher returns.
Consumer Discretionary Stocks to Watch for Growth
The consumer discretionary sector is well-positioned to benefit from favorable economic conditions as interest rates decrease. Nevertheless, not all companies within this sector are equal, especially when comparing large-cap and small-cap stocks with varying debt levels.
Analysts Predict Strong Growth for Abercrombie & Fitch
Abercrombie & Fitch (NYSE: ANF) is one notable stock receiving attention from investors. With a market cap of $7.3 billion, the company features a substantial amount of debt, making it a prime candidate for significant earnings expansion as interest rates dip.
Market analysts, including those from Jefferies Financial Group, project a price target of $220, indicating a potential upside of over 50%. Furthermore, EPS is expected to increase to $2.86 by 2025, marking a 14.5% jump from current levels. This expected economic growth is driven by favorable consumer trends and reduced interest expenses.
Chewy Emerges as a Prime Candidate for Future Gains
Another key player to consider is Chewy (NYSE: CHWY), which operates within the consumer discretionary space but has a unique angle with stable demand based on pet care needs. With a market cap of $12.6 billion and a debt-to-equity ratio exceeding 100%, Chewy presents a compelling case for investment.
Analysts at Piper Sandler have a price target of $35 for Chewy, forecasting a 16.3% upside potential. In addition to this positive outlook, the reduction in short interest signals a shift in market sentiment, allowing bullish investors to gain more ground.
Real Estate Stocks Set for Prosperity
Parallel to consumer discretionary stocks, real estate companies are also primed for growth, especially those focused on healthcare properties. Investing in this sector offers the potential for steady rental income and asset acquisition.
Healthpeak Properties Delivers Outstanding Dividend and Growth Potential
Healthpeak Properties (NYSE: DOC) stands out as a leading real estate investment trust (REIT) with a $15.9 billion valuation. Analysts recognize that lower interest rates can drive chain reactions in property acquisition and income generation.
With an adjusted price target of $26, Healthpeak's stock must appreciate roughly 15% to hit this mark. Additionally, EPS forecasts project a significant rise from $0.21 to $0.44 over the next year, offering a massive growth rate potential of over 100%. As a bonus, Healthpeak provides a dividend yielding around 5.3%, providing investors with a rewarding hedge against inflation.
